1,039,214 is a composite number, even.
1,039,214 (one million thirty-nine thousand two hundred fourteen) is an even 7-digit number. It is a composite number with 8 divisors, and factors as 2 × 11 × 47,237. Written other ways, in hexadecimal, 0xFDB6E.
